The Devil Wears Prada star has been loosely linked with a remake of the classic musical My Fair Lady.

Although the actress has yet to confirm her role in Cameron Mackintosh's adaption of the well-beloved film, she has hinted that she might be attached to the project.

Anne was quoted by celebrity blogger Perez Hilton as saying: 'I haven’t heard for a while what’s happening with My Fair Lady and I don’t know whether I would do it on stage, or screen, but either would be a treat.'
